053、微透镜阵列补偿:MLA 偏移引起的像素灵敏度不均匀与传感器校正一、从一块“阴阳脸”的模组说起去年Q3,我们拿到一批某国产50M sensor的工程样片,暗光下拍灰卡,RAW图拉直方图一看——左上角明显比右下角暗了将近8个DN值,而且不是渐晕那种平滑过渡,是类似棋盘格一样的明暗条纹,周期大概4x4像素。当时产线反馈说“镜头组装没问题,MTF也过了”,但RAW图骗不了人。我让团队把镜头拧下来,直接对着均匀光源拍sensor裸片——问题依旧。这就排除了镜头cos4th渐晕和lens shading,问题锁定在sensor本身。拆开sensor的die看微透镜阵列(MLA),用红外显微镜扫了一遍,发现左上角区域的微透镜中心相对于光电二极管(PD)的感光区,偏移了大约0.3μm。0.3μm听起来不大,但在1.0μm像素尺寸的工艺节点上,这相当于偏移了30%的像素节距。每个微透镜本该把入射光精准汇聚到PD中心,偏移之后,一部分光落到了PD边缘甚至相邻像素的隔离区,导致响应度下降。更麻烦的是,这种偏移不是全局一致的——它沿着晶圆从中心到边缘有一个渐变趋势,而且不同批次之间偏移方向和幅度都不一样。这就是典型的MLA偏移引起的像素灵敏度不均匀问题。如果你在调试中遇到过“暗角校正后还有残留的网格状亮度差异”,或者“不同增益下shading校正参数不通用”,大概率就是MLA偏移在作祟。二、MLA偏移的物理根源:工艺容差与热应力MLA偏移不是设计缺陷,是制造过程中的必然产物。目前主流BSI(背照式)sen
053、微透镜阵列补偿:MLA 偏移引起的像素灵敏度不均匀与传感器校正
053、微透镜阵列补偿:MLA 偏移引起的像素灵敏度不均匀与传感器校正一、从一块“阴阳脸”的模组说起去年Q3,我们拿到一批某国产50M sensor的工程样片,暗光下拍灰卡,RAW图拉直方图一看——左上角明显比右下角暗了将近8个DN值,而且不是渐晕那种平滑过渡,是类似棋盘格一样的明暗条纹,周期大概4x4像素。当时产线反馈说“镜头组装没问题,MTF也过了”,但RAW图骗不了人。我让团队把镜头拧下来,直接对着均匀光源拍sensor裸片——问题依旧。这就排除了镜头cos4th渐晕和lens shading,问题锁定在sensor本身。拆开sensor的die看微透镜阵列(MLA),用红外显微镜扫了一遍,发现左上角区域的微透镜中心相对于光电二极管(PD)的感光区,偏移了大约0.3μm。0.3μm听起来不大,但在1.0μm像素尺寸的工艺节点上,这相当于偏移了30%的像素节距。每个微透镜本该把入射光精准汇聚到PD中心,偏移之后,一部分光落到了PD边缘甚至相邻像素的隔离区,导致响应度下降。更麻烦的是,这种偏移不是全局一致的——它沿着晶圆从中心到边缘有一个渐变趋势,而且不同批次之间偏移方向和幅度都不一样。这就是典型的MLA偏移引起的像素灵敏度不均匀问题。如果你在调试中遇到过“暗角校正后还有残留的网格状亮度差异”,或者“不同增益下shading校正参数不通用”,大概率就是MLA偏移在作祟。二、MLA偏移的物理根源:工艺容差与热应力MLA偏移不是设计缺陷,是制造过程中的必然产物。目前主流BSI(背照式)sen
相关文章
基于1-Wire总线与DS2405的嵌入式地址开关设计实战
1. 项目概述在嵌入式系统开发中,如何用最少的硬件资源实现可靠的设备寻址与控制,一直是个既基础又关键的挑战。尤其是在一些需要多点控制、分布式部署的场景,比如智能楼宇的灯光分区、工业现场的传感器节点选通,或者老旧设备的智能…
Claude语义压缩层蒸发:从可控推理到结果可靠性的范式迁移
1. 项目概述:这不是一次普通更新,而是一次架构级“蒸发”“Anthropic Just Shipped the Layer That’s Already Going to Zero”——这个标题一出现,我在 Slack 群里就看到三位同行同时发了同一个表情:一个倒计时归零的数字“0”。…
qmc-decoder黑科技:解放被QQ音乐加密格式束缚的音频文件
qmc-decoder黑科技:解放被QQ音乐加密格式束缚的音频文件 【免费下载链接】qmc-decoder Fastest & best convert qmc 2 mp3 | flac tools 项目地址: https://gitcode.com/gh_mirrors/qm/qmc-decoder 还在为QQ音乐下载的加密音频无法在其他播放器播放而烦恼…
深度解析RTSPtoWeb:纯Go实现的实时视频流转换架构设计
深度解析RTSPtoWeb:纯Go实现的实时视频流转换架构设计 【免费下载链接】RTSPtoWeb RTSP Stream to WebBrowser 项目地址: https://gitcode.com/gh_mirrors/rt/RTSPtoWeb 在当今数字化监控和实时视频传输领域,RTSP协议作为行业标准被广泛应用于IP摄…
避坑指南:手把手教你搞定宝兰德BES 9.5.2单实例的分离安装与控制台访问
宝兰德BES 9.5.2分离安装实战:从零避坑到控制台访问作为一名常年与各种中间件打交道的技术老兵,我见过太多开发者在部署宝兰德BES时踩坑——权限混乱、环境变量失效、防火墙阻拦...这些看似简单的问题往往让人折腾数小时。今天,我将用最直白的…
如何用AI在3分钟内制作专业短视频:Pixelle-Video终极指南
如何用AI在3分钟内制作专业短视频:Pixelle-Video终极指南 【免费下载链接】Pixelle-Video 🚀 AI 全自动短视频引擎 | AI Fully Automated Short Video Engine 项目地址: https://gitcode.com/GitHub_Trending/pi/Pixelle-Video 想象一下ÿ…
Windows 11终极去广告与系统优化工具:Win11Debloat完整指南
Windows 11终极去广告与系统优化工具:Win11Debloat完整指南 【免费下载链接】Win11Debloat A simple, lightweight PowerShell script that allows you to remove pre-installed apps, disable telemetry, as well as perform various other changes to declutter a…
Genesis Plus GX:免费世嘉模拟器终极指南与跨平台安装教程
Genesis Plus GX:免费世嘉模拟器终极指南与跨平台安装教程 【免费下载链接】Genesis-Plus-GX An enhanced port of Genesis Plus - accurate & portable Sega 8/16 bit emulator 项目地址: https://gitcode.com/gh_mirrors/ge/Genesis-Plus-GX Genesis P…
PHP伪静态与URL路由详解
PHP伪静态与URL路由详解URL重写让动态URL变成静态形式,对SEO和用户体验有好处。今天说说PHP中URL路由和伪静态的实现。URL重写通过Web服务器配置实现。apache RewriteEngine On RewriteCond %{REQUEST_FILENAME} !-f RewriteCond %{REQUEST_FILENAME} !-d RewriteRu…
解决老旧机顶盒资源化难题:Amlogic S9xxx Armbian项目在TY1608设备上的系统适配实现
解决老旧机顶盒资源化难题:Amlogic S9xxx Armbian项目在TY1608设备上的系统适配实现 【免费下载链接】amlogic-s9xxx-armbian Supports running Armbian on Amlogic, Allwinner, and Rockchip devices. Support a311d, s922x, s905x3, s905x2, s912, s905d, s905x, …
Python Scrapy 爬虫实战进阶系列(一):轻量化数据存储 - 数据精准写入 SQLite 数据库
前言 在 Python 爬虫开发领域中,Scrapy 作为高性能、高可扩展性的异步爬虫框架,是行业内采集结构化数据的首选工具。在中小型爬虫项目、本地数据采集、轻量化数据存储场景中,SQLite 无需独立服务、单文件存储、原生兼容 Python 的特性&#…
3步实现Windows直读Btrfs分区:跨平台文件系统互通终极方案
3步实现Windows直读Btrfs分区:跨平台文件系统互通终极方案 【免费下载链接】btrfs WinBtrfs - an open-source btrfs driver for Windows 项目地址: https://gitcode.com/gh_mirrors/bt/btrfs 还在为Windows无法访问Linux Btrfs分区而烦恼吗?你是…
LED驱动技术全解析:从核心架构到实战选型与避坑指南
1. 从一颗灯珠到千亿市场:LED驱动的技术演进与商业逻辑十几年前,当我第一次从料盘上拿起一颗0603封装的白色LED时,它微弱的光晕和高达几块钱的单颗成本,让我很难想象今天它几乎照亮了我们生活的每一个角落。从手机屏幕的一抹背光&…
索引堆及其优化
索引堆及其优化 引言 索引堆是一种数据结构,广泛应用于计算机科学和软件工程领域。它主要用于解决优先队列问题,如最小堆和最大堆。本文将详细介绍索引堆的概念、实现方法以及优化策略。 索引堆的定义 索引堆是一种基于堆数据结构的索引机制。它通过维护一个堆来存储数据…
从零到日增237精准粉丝,我靠CSDN这张AI卡片爆了!手把手复刻全流程,含配置避坑清单
更多请点击: https://intelliparadigm.com 第一章:CSDN AI 数字营销的官方引流卡片是什么功能? CSDN AI 数字营销平台推出的「官方引流卡片」,是一种面向技术创作者的轻量级、可嵌入式内容分发组件,专为提升博文、教程…
Zotero Duplicates Merger:5步彻底清理文献库重复条目
Zotero Duplicates Merger:5步彻底清理文献库重复条目 【免费下载链接】ZoteroDuplicatesMerger A zotero plugin to automatically merge duplicate items 项目地址: https://gitcode.com/gh_mirrors/zo/ZoteroDuplicatesMerger 还在为文献库中堆积如山的重…
利用随机有限集理论对蜂群的ILQR和MPC控制研究附Matlab代码
✅作者简介:热爱科研的Matlab仿真开发者,擅长数据处理、建模仿真、程序设计、完整代码获取、论文复现及科研仿真。🍎 往期回顾关注个人主页:Matlab科研工作室🍊个人信条:格物致知,完整Matlab代码及仿真咨询…
为什么你的Gemini邮件CTE低于行业均值2.8倍?:从Prompt架构到发送时序的深度归因
更多请点击: https://intelliparadigm.com 第一章:为什么你的Gemini邮件CTE低于行业均值2.8倍?:从Prompt架构到发送时序的深度归因 Gemini邮件的客户转化效率(CTE)显著偏低,根本原因常被误判为…